Collaborative International Dictionary (GCIDE)
Mezzotinto

n. [ It. mezzo half + tinto tinted, p. p. of tingere to dye, color, tinge, L. tingere. See Mezzo. ] Mezzotint. [ 1913 Webster ]

Mezzotinto

v. t. [ imp. & p. p. Mezzotintoed p. pr. & vb. n. Mezzotintoing ] To engrave in mezzotint; to represent by mezzotint. [ 1913 Webster ]

Tinto

n. [ Pg., tinged, fr. L. tinctus, p. p. of tingere to tinge. See Tint, n. ] A red Madeira wine, wanting the high aroma of the white sorts, and, when old, resembling tawny port. [ 1913 Webster ]

Tintometer

n. [ Tint + -meter. ] (Physics) An apparatus for the determination of colors by comparison with arbitrary standards; a colorimeter. [ Webster 1913 Suppl. ]
